Csomag parancs mysql

Meg kell adnia legalább egy felhasználói nevet, és az adatbázis nevét ellenőrizni kívánja. Ha a kiszolgáló neve nincs megadva, az azt jelenti, „localhost” nevet.

"Karakterek" (*.%, _) Lehet használni, amikor meghatározza a szerver, a felhasználó, és a db (adatbázis). Győződjön meg arról, hogy nem lesz elfogott a shell unix.

Végrehajtja adminisztrációs funkciókat.

    MySQLadmin [OPTIONS] parancs parancs.
    MySQLadmin program használható a különböző szempontok szerinti szabályozására MySQL teljesítményét. Az érvényes opciók (használhatja a „rövid” egy karakter vagy egy részletesebb verzió):

Nyomtató hibakeresési információkat jelentkezzen. Általában a „d: t: o, filename`. Részletek szóló fejezetben hibakeresés könyvtárban.

Ne kérjen megerősítést, ha átmennek a táblázatban.

kiszolgáló nevét, ha nem a localhost.

Futtassa a parancsot többször szünetet a [másodperc] közöttük.

Felhasználói jelszó kapcsolódni a MySQL szerveren. Felhívjuk figyelmét, hogy ne legyen szóköz -p és a jelszót.

Felhasználónév. Ha nincs megadva, az aktuális bejelentkezést.

Port csatlakozni a MySQL szerverhez.

Nyomtatható változat információkat.


Amellett, hogy ez a program MySQLadmin támogatja a következő parancsokat:

létrehozásához [adatbázis neve]

Hozzon létre egy adatbázist.

csepp [adatbázis neve]

Távolítsuk adatbázis (együtt az összes asztal).

Információk megjelenítéséhez futó MySQL szálakat.

Újraolvassa a beállításokat, és törölje az összes cache.

Állítsa le az adatbázis MySQL. Az összes futó MySQL-session jelölni „megölte”. Ez azt jelenti, hogy minden szálat, hogy tétlen abban a pillanatban, akkor azonnal le kell zárni, és az áramlás vezérlő zárva lesz, amikor eléri a befejezése által meghatározott pont a szerver. Az ügyfelek egy üzenetet fog kapni a „mysql szerver ment el” hibát.

Nyomtatás rövid üzenetet a szerver állapotát.

Nyomtatható változat információkat.

Megjegyzés: MySQLadmin megérti csökkentésére. Például írhatsz a következő: Ez lehetővé tenné, hogy mysqld változat és egy listát az összes jelenleg aktív patakok.

Akkor használja ezt a beállítást -i = [másodperc] parancsot, hogy ismételje meg minden [másodperc]. Ez a leghasznosabbak processlist csapat.

Vegye figyelembe, hogy akkor használja a fenti parancsot, csak akkor, ha megfelelő hozzáférési jogokat.

MySQL szerver része a csomagnak (mysqld).

LEÍRÁS:
    mysqld program lényege a DBMS MySQL. Ez fut mint egy démon a rendszerben, és fogadja a kapcsolatokat az ügyfél programok végre a lekérdezést, és visszatér az eredményeket. Ez több szálon, azaz kezelni több kérést egy időben.

Lehet, hogy egy csepp a teljesítmény használatakor --log-ISAM opciót. mert nagyon sokat írtak a log fájlt. Nem ismétlődő módosítások, frissítések, és törli is csökkenti a termelékenységet 5-10% -kal. Teljesítmény eshet sok frissítéseket, amelyek megkövetelik a nagy számú egyidejű változások.

--log-ISAM opció használható az adatbázis replikáció. Vegye figyelembe, hogy ISAM naplók igen nagy lehet.

Minden művelet UPDATE, DELETE és INSERT egy fejléc 13 bájt mellett a parancs.

Minden nyitott asztal igényel kilenc bájt plusz a hossza a tábla a fájl nevét. Ez csak akkor szükséges, az asztalok, amelyek még nem a cache táblázatban.

Ezen kívül lesz tizenegy bájt mellett olyan parancsokat, amelyek cache / block asztalra. Ezek az események általában az okozza a belső parancs mysql. Leggyakrabban, amikor a SELECT.

A legtöbb esetben, meg kell végre a mysqld safe_mysqld script.

mysqld támogatja a következő parancssori opciók:

Információ arról, hogy mi ezeket az értékeket csinálni, és hogyan lehet javítani a hatékonyságát `mysqld”, itt található.

Dump a az adatbázis tartalmát.

    mysqldump [OPTIONS] [adatbázisban [táblázat [mező]]]
    mysqldump programmal kiírási a tartalmát MySQL adatbázisban. Azt írja az SQL szabványos kimenetre. Ezek az SQL utasítások lehet újra értékelni a fájlt. Akkor vissza a MySQL adatbázist használ a mysqldump, de van, hogy megbizonyosodjon arról, hogy ezen a ponton az adatbázis nem kerül sor egyéb intézkedésre. És akkor mysqldump ilyen narezerviruet.

mysqldump támogatja a következő lehetőségek (használhatja a rövid, vagy teljes verzió):

Nyomtató hibakeresési információkat jelentkezzen. Általában a „d: t: o, filename`. Részletek szóló fejezetben hibakeresés könyvtárban.

Akkor küldje kimenetet a kliens program mysqldump MySQL, megismételni az adatbázisban. Megjegyzés: Biztosítani kell, hogy az adatbázis nem változik meg, mert akkor kap egy példányt az ellentmondásos!

MySQLadmin létre ize
mysqldump mysql | mysql ize

Itt található az információ a szerver, adatbázis vagy asztalra.

    mysqlshow [opciók] [adatbázisban [táblázat [mező]]]
    mysqlshow programot lehet használni, hogy bemutassák bármilyen MySQL adatbázis működik, mely táblák az adatbázisban tartalmaz, és amely a mezők táblázat az adatbázisban.

mysqlshow a következő beállításokat támogatja (használhatja a rövid, vagy teljes verzió):

Nyomtató hibakeresési információkat jelentkezzen. Általában a „d: t: o, filename`. Részletek szóló fejezetben hibakeresés könyvtárban. Hogyan fáradt ezt a lehetőséget.

Verzió információ.


mysqlshow argumentum nélkül megjeleníti az összes adatbázist. mysqlshow az adatbázis neve megjelenik az összes asztal benne. mysqlshow az adatbázis nevét és a táblázat azt mutatja, a rendszer az asztalra.

Ha az utolsó argumentum egy „?” vagy „*”, akkor azt használják a helyettesítő.

mysqlshow teszt 'a *'
megjelenik egy lista az összes táblát a teszt adatbázist, kezdve az „a”.

mysqlshow lényegében azonos programot mSQL msqlshow. MySQL adatbázis hasonló szolgáltatásokat nyújt az SQL parancsok segítségével és leírni.

Ellenőrzés a helyreállítás, kezelése és gyűjtése statisztikák MySQL táblák.

    isamchk program használható egységességének ellenőrzése az asztalok és megszünteti az esetleges problémákat, hogy ez okozhatja. Isamchk is lehet használni, hogy erősítsék a táblát az adatbázisban tartalmazó BLOB mezőket vagy szimbólumok a változó hosszúságú. Ez csak akkor szükséges, ha gyakran hozzá és törölhet bejegyzéseket ezeket a táblázatokat.

Meg kell állítani a MySQL adatbázis futtatása előtt isamchk -r egyetlen kapcsolóval.

Általában használja -rq kapcsolót javítani az asztalra, mert végez „működési” javítás. Az ilyen javítások nem kell egy ideiglenes memóriát, így gyorsan halad, mert isamchk nem másolja az adatállományban.

Mielőtt elkezdené, el kell menni a könyvtárba, egy asztal, amelyet meg kell ellenőrizni és / vagy javítani. Általában ez $ datadir / DBNAME.

isamchk program lehetőségek.

Nyomtató hibakeresési információkat jelentkezzen. Általában a „d: t: o, filename`. Részletek szóló fejezetben hibakeresés könyvtárban.

Kapcsolódó cikkek